Taiwan-French cultural workshop returns to explore Cultural Assets for All

Revolving around the theme of "Les Biens Culturels Pour Tous (Cultural Assets for All)," the workshop "tfatelier (臺法文化工作坊)" sponsored by the Ministry of Culture as part of a collaboration with the Bureau Français de Taipei (BFT), will take place online from Oct. 28 to 29 after a year's delay due to the pandemic.

During the two-day workshop, MOC and BFT will invite officials from departments related to historical sites within the French Ministry of Culture, as well as representatives of French art venues that are renowned for revitalizing historical buildings to share and dialogue with experts and scholars from Taiwan's government and industries. The workshop will also provide simultaneous interpretation in Chinese and French.

Participants in the events will receive a limited edition of exquisite cultural and creative souvenirs. Those who perform well will have the opportunity to go to well-known institutions or museums in France as part of a three-week internship.

The four French experts and scholars from the French Ministry of Culture invited by the workshop will include Pascal Mignerey, Franz Schoenstein, Jean-Christophe Levassor, and Bruno Gaudichon.

Speakers from Taiwan will include Wang Wei-chou (王維周) from the National Development Initiatives Institute, architecture professor at Ming Chuan University Wang Jieh-jiuh (王价巨), architect Chang Yu-huang (張玉璜), director of the Daxi Wood Art Ecomuseum Chen Qian-hui (陳倩慧), commissioner of the Taipei City Government Department of Economic Development Lin Chung-chieh (林崇傑), director of the Bureau of Cultural Heritage Chen Chi-ming (陳濟民) and division chief at the Bureau of Cultural Heritage (BOCH) Zhang You-chuang (張祐創).
